#717071 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#717071 is composed of 44.3% red, 43.9% green and 44.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 0.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 55.7% black. It has a hue angle of 300 degrees, a saturation of 0.4% and a lightness of 44.1%. #717071 color hex could be obtained by blending #e2e0e2 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666666.

#717071 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#717071 has RGB values of R:113, G:112, B:113 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.01, Y:0, K:0.56. Its decimal value is 7434353.
